共用方式為


Orleans.LogConsistency 命名空間

類別

ConnectionIssue

表示記錄一致性通訊協定內所遇到的連線問題相關資訊。 這兩者都是在通訊協定內用來追蹤重試迴圈,並且可讓想要監視其記錄一致細微性的通訊問題的使用者看見。

LogConsistencyStatistics

使用記錄一致性的細微性統計資料集合。 請參閱ILogConsistentGrain

LogConsistentGrain<TView>

所有使用記錄一致性來管理狀態的細微性基類。 這相當於 Grain<TGrainState> 使用記錄一致性的細微性。 (SiloAssemblyLoader 會使用它來擷取類型)

LogConsistentGrainBase<TView>

所有使用記錄一致性來管理狀態的細微性基類。 這相當於 Grain<TGrainState> 使用記錄一致性的細微性。 (SiloAssemblyLoader 會使用它來擷取類型)

NotificationFailed

表示記錄一致性通訊協定內發生通知失敗的相關資訊。

ProtocolTransportException

通訊協定傳訊層擲回的例外狀況。

介面

IConnectionIssueListener

使用使用者可以覆寫的虛擬受保護方法實作記錄一致細微性所實作的介面,以監視連線問題。

ILogConsistencyDiagnostics

診斷的介面。

ILogConsistencyProtocolServices

使用自訂一致性或複寫通訊協定的記錄檢視配接器使用的功能。 將不同叢集中記錄一致細微性複本之間的通訊抽象化。

ILogConsistencyProvider

要針對記錄一致性提供者實作的介面。

ILogConsistentGrain

此介面會封裝根據記錄一致性來管理其狀態的細微性功能,例如 JournaledGrain。 這相當於 Orleans.IStatefulGrain 記錄一致的細微性。

ILogViewAdaptor<TLogView,TLogEntry>

記錄檢視配接器是 的 ILogConsistentGrain 儲存介面,其狀態定義為記錄檢視。

每個粒紋都有一個配接器,其會在啟動粒紋時安裝 ILogConsistencyProvider

ILogViewAdaptorFactory

要針對記錄檢視配接器處理站實作的介面

ILogViewAdaptorHost<TLogView,TLogEntry>

所有使用記錄檢視一致性的介面都會提供記錄檢視配接器存取細微性特定資訊和回呼的存取權。

ILogViewRead<TView,TLogEntry>

用於讀取記錄檢視的介面。

ILogViewUpdate<TLogEntry>

更新記錄檔的介面。